IntroductionCOVID-19 was declared a pandemic by the World Health Organization on the 11th of March 2020 with the NHS deferring all non-urgent activity from the 15th of April 2020. The aim of our study was to assess the impact of COVID-19 on Trauma and Orthopaedic trainees nationally.MethodsTrauma and Orthopaedic (T&O) specialty trainees nationally were asked to complete an electronic survey specifically on the impact of COVID-19 on their training. This UK based survey was conducted between May 2020 and July 2020.ResultsA total of 185 out of 975 (19%) T&O specialty trainees completed the survey. Redeployment was experienced by 25% of trainees. 84% of respondents had experienced a fall in total operating numbers in comparison with the same time period in 2019. 89% experienced a fall in elective operating and 63% experienced a fall in trauma operating. The pandemic has also had an effect on the delivery of teaching, with face to face teaching being replaced by webinar-based teaching. 63% of training programmes delivered regular weekly teaching, whilst 19% provided infrequent sessions and 11% provided no teaching.ConclusionThis study has objectively demonstrated the significant impact of the COVID-19 pandemic on all aspects of T&O training.  相似文献

Through a trainee research collaborative, we have studied the changes in practice of 12 T&O departments across the East of England over the first four weeks of the UK lockdown and COVID-19 pandemic, comparing to activity levels with the corresponding period in 2019.We focused on changes in T&O practice, training and redeployment of Trainees.Units differ considerably in several aspects of practice. We found a 97% reduction in elective operating, 64% reduction in elective outpatient activity and 37% reduction in operative trauma. 58% of trainees continued working in T&O clinics, with an average of 6 operative cases over this period.Our modelling suggests that the impact on training will persist; counter-measures must be incorporated into central recovery planning.  相似文献

The current evolving global pandemic caused by coronavirus disease-2019 (COVID-19) has dramatically impacted global health care systems, resulting in governments taking unprecedented measures to contain the spread of the infection, with adaptations by health care organizations. Research into understanding the pathophysiology behind this virus, to ascertain best medical management and treatment, has been accelerated to keep up with the rapidly evolving situation. There has been redeployment of medical and nursing staff to the frontlines and redistribution of health care resources. In addition, the cancellation of elective surgery and centralization of services to treat high-risk surgical cases will all, undeniably, have an impact on current surgical training with possible future implications. We aim to explore the impact COVID-19 is having on cardiac surgical training in the UK and what future implications this may have.  相似文献

Background Surgical trainees worldwide have been thrust into a period of uncertainty, with respect to the implications COVID-19 pandemic will have on their roles, training, and future career prospects. It is currently unclear how plastic surgery trainees are being affected by COVID-19. This study examined the experience of plastic surgery trainees in Canada, the UK, and Australia to determine trainee roles during the early COVID-19 emergency response and how training changed during this time. Methods A cross-sectional survey-based study was designed for plastic surgery trainees in the UK, Canada and Australia. In total, 110 trainees responded to the survey. Statistical tests were conducted to determine differences in responses, based on year of training and country of residence. Results In total, 9.7% (10/103) of respondents reported being deployed to cover another service. There was a significant difference between redeployment based on country ( p = 0.001). Within the UK group, 28.9% of respondents were redeployed. For trainees not deployed, 95.5% (85/89) reported that there has been a reduction in operative volume. Ninety-seven (94.1%) respondents reported that there were ongoing teaching activities offered by their program. The majority of trainees (66.4%) were concerned about their training. There was a significant difference between overall concern and country ( p < 0.05). Conclusion In these unprecedented times, training programs in plastic surgery should be aware of the major impact that COVID-19 has had on trainees and will have on their training. The majority of plastic surgery trainees have experienced a reduction in surgical exposure but have maintained some form of regular teaching.  相似文献

Background and purpose — COVID-19 has had a significant impact on health services and the entire healthcare sector, including trauma and orthopaedics, has been compelled to adapt. At the heart of this was the redeployment of the orthopaedic trainees to support “frontline specialties”. This paper sheds light on the experience of orthopaedic trainees in redeployment.Methods — In this retrospective study, we asked orthopaedic trainees in the KSS (Kent, Surrey, Sussex) and London Deaneries to complete a survey regarding their experience in redeployment during the COVID-19 outbreak. The study took place in the Kent, Surrey, Sussex, and London regions of the United Kingdom over a period of 8 weeks from 15th of March 2020 until 15th of May 2020. The study was based at East Kent Hospitals University NHS Foundation Trust and participants were recruited from a number of secondary and tertiary care centres across the region. 120 orthopaedic trainees were contacted, working in 21 teaching hospitals. Of these, 40 trainees (30%) from 13 hospitals responded and completed the survey.Results — 50% of the surveyed trainees were redeployed to other specialties. Trainees spent varying amounts of time in the redeployed speciality and gave differing views on how comfortable they felt and how useful they felt the experience was. One-third of trainees experienced symptoms and/or tested positive for COVID-19 and the majority of these were redeployed to other specialties.Interpretation — Orthopaedic training appears to have taken a temporary back seat at this time but trainees have made a significant contribution to reinforcing key front-line specialties in the fight against COVID-19.

COVID-19 has had a significant impact on the health services since late December 2019, when the outbreak was reported in Wuhan, China. The entire healthcare sector, including trauma and orthopaedics, has been compelled to adapt to the exponentially increasing number of cases (Chang Liang et al. 2020). In the United Kingdom, the focus of the healthcare system shifted to treating COVID-19 cases and reducing further spread. Hospitals were seeing their resources shifted to reinforce the emergency, acute medical, and intensive care teams as advised by NHS England and the British Orthopaedic Association (2020). This appeared to be consistent with other countries around the world (Sarpong et al. 2020), whose hospitals and orthopaedic services followed a similar tactic (Chang Liang et al. 2020).At the heart of this was the redeployment of the orthopaedic trainees to support “frontline specialties”. The governing body that manages trainees across all specialties, Health Education England (HEE), issued guidance recommending this redeployment (Health Education England 2020), but this was to be organised locally by trusts.This had huge repercussions on the workings of the orthopaedic department and the trainees themselves. This paper sheds light on the experience of orthopaedics trainees in redeployment during the COVID-19 outbreak.  相似文献

IntroductionThe safety of resuming elective surgical services remains unclear following several surges of the COVID-19 pandemic worldwide. Multiple studies have reported high rates of post-operative mortality and pulmonary complications. 30-day outcomes on an initial cohort of patients undergoing elective foot and ankle surgery at 3 central London hospitals are presented.Materials and methodsThis study is a retrospective review of the first 63 patients undergoing surgery following the first UK surge via a modified treatment pathway, based on published national guidelines, designed to minimise the risks to patients and staff associated with COVID-19.Results90% of patients were ASA 1 or 2, with an average age of 46. All tested negative for COVID-19 pre-operatively and all but one underwent a general anaesthetic. 10 patients required one night hospital stays and 1 was admitted for four nights. 52 were day case procedures. 2 complications were identified, not relating to COVID-19 infection. No 30-day mortalities or pulmonary complications were recorded.ConclusionsWith a community prevalence of COVID-19 of between 1 in 1500 and 1 in 1700, elective foot and ankle surgery was safe following the first surge of the pandemic in the UK. This data can guide elective service planning in countries with pandemic curves behind the UK’s or in the event of further surges in national cases.  相似文献

BackgroundThe recent SARS-CoV2/COVID-19 pandemic has caused a change in most aspects of our daily lives. Our health systems have had to adjust at an unprecedented rate to accommodate care for patients affected by the virus. As a result there has been widespread disruption to trauma and elective services throughout the Orthopaedic community Worldwide. We discuss the changes facing orthopaedic residents in training and the adaptations that have been made.MethodsWe discuss the challenges posed from a reduction in caseload to surgeons in training, teaching activities, patient interaction, workforce reinforcement and support networks in Ireland.ResultsA structured deployment of residents has taken place ensuring maximum exposure to operative cases to maintain competency. Teaching activities have been virtualised into a new curriculum that provides trainees with convenient access to a wide range of specialists at defined time periods during the week. Strategies have been employed to reinforce the workforce in anticipation of an acute reduction in staff due to the Covid-19 virus.ConclusionsThe changes have been rapid and despite many of these adjustments being borne out of necessity, the innovation displayed will almost certainly alter how training is ultimately delivered long after the crisis has ceased.  相似文献

IntroductionWith the emergence of the COVID-19 pandemic, all elective surgery was temporarily suspended in the UK, allowing for diversion of resource to manage the anticipated surge of critically unwell patients. Continuing to deliver time-critical surgical care is important to avoid excess morbidity and mortality from pathologies unrelated to COVID-19. We describe the implementation and short-term surgical outcomes from a system to deliver time-critical elective surgical care to patients during the COVID-19 pandemic.Materials and methodsA protocol for the prioritisation and safe delivery of time-critical surgery at a COVID-19 ‘clean’ site was implemented at the Nuffield Health Exeter Hospital, an independent sector hospital in the southwest of England. Outcomes to 30 days postoperatively were recorded, including unplanned admissions after daycase surgery, readmissions and complications, as well as the incidence of perioperative COVID-19 infection in patients and staff.ResultsA total of 128 surgical procedures were performed during a 31-day period by a range of specialties including breast, plastics, urology, gynaecology, vascular and cardiology. There was one unplanned admission and and two readmissions. Six complications were identified, and all were Clavien-Dindo grade 1 or 2. All 128 patients had preoperative COVID-19 swabs, one of which was positive and the patient had their surgery delayed. Ten patients were tested for COVID-19 postoperatively, with none testing positive.ConclusionThis study has demonstrated the implementation of a safe system for delivery of time-critical elective surgical care at a COVID-19 clean site. Other healthcare providers may benefit from implementation of similar methodology as hospitals plan to restart elective surgery.  相似文献

The coronavirus disease 2019 (COVID-19) pandemic has had a profound effect on the delivery of vascular surgery to patients around the world. In order to conserve resources and reduce the risk of COVID-19 infection, many institutions have postponed or cancelled surgical procedures. In this scoping review, we aim to review current literature and recapitulate the significant changes in elective and emergency vascular surgery during the COVID-19 pandemic. We conducted this scoping review in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analysis extension for Scoping Reviews. We included all articles that had reported the effects of the COVID-19 pandemic on elective or emergency vascular surgery. A total of 28 articles were included in this scoping review. We identified eight distinct themes that were relevant to our study topic. We report global, regional, and local data on vascular surgical cases. We also discuss the adoption of vascular surgery triage systems, emergence of global collaborative vascular surgery research groups, increased use of endovascular techniques and locoregional anesthesia, delayed presentation of vascular surgery conditions, and poorer outcomes of patients with chronic limb threatening ischemia. This scoping review provides a snapshot of the impact of the COVID-19 pandemic on elective and emergency vascular surgery.  相似文献

Malaysia has one of the highest total numbers of COVID-19 infections amongst the Southeast Asian nations, which led to the enforcements of the Malaysian “Movement Control Order” to prohibit disease transmission. The overwhelming increasing amount of infections has led to a major strain on major healthcare services. This leads to shortages in hospital beds, ventilators and critical personnel protective equipment. This article focuses on the critical adaptations from a general surgery department in Malaysia which is part of a Malaysian tertiary hospital that treats COVID-19 cases. The core highlights of these strategies enforced during this pandemic are: (1) surgery ward and clinic decongestions; (2) deferment of elective surgeries; (3) restructuring of medical personnel work force; (4) utilization of online applications for tele-communication; (5) operating room (OR) adjustments and patient screening; and (6)continuing medical education and updating practices in context to COVID-19. These adaptations were important for the continuation of emergency surgery services, preventing transmission of COVID-19 amongst healthcare workers and optimization of medical personnel work force in times of a global pandemic. In addition, an early analysis on the impact of COVID-19 pandemic and lockdown measures in Malaysia towards the reduction in total number of elective/emergent/trauma surgeries performed is described in this article.  相似文献

The COVID-19 pandemic has transformed cardiac surgical practices. Limitations in intensive care resources and personal protective equipment have required many practices throughout the globe to pause elective operations and now slowly resume operations. However, much of cardiac surgery is not elective and patients continue to require surgery on an urgent or emergent basis during the pandemic. This continued need for providing surgical services has introduced several unique considerations ranging from how to prioritize surgery, how to ensure safety for cardiac surgical teams, and how best to resume elective operations to ensure the safety of patients. Additionally, the COVID-19 pandemic has required a careful analysis of how best to carry out heart transplantation, extra-corporeal membrane oxygenation, and congenital heart surgery. In this review, we present the many areas of multidisciplinary consideration, and the lessons learned that have allowed us to carry out cardiac surgery with excellence during the COVID-19 pandemic. As various states experience plateaus, declines, and rises in COVID-19 cases, these considerations are particularly important for cardiac surgical programs throughout the globe.  相似文献

The COVID-19 pandemic has had a significant impact on surgical specialties. COVID-19 carries a significant risk to the surgical patient and the healthcare workers looking after them, with an increased incidence of pulmonary complications and mortality in patients who test positive perioperatively. Appropriate infection prevention and control measures are critical to ensure appropriate care is given and to reduce the risk of onward transmission. This article will discuss the measures that have been instigated and contributed to infection control in surgery, such as testing, patient isolation, personal protective equipment and ventilation. The COVID-19 pandemic has led to healthcare workers across many specialities working together to provide essential clinical care. This collaborative approach is critical to maintain excellent infection prevention and control practices required during this pandemic, which protect patients and preserve surgical services.  相似文献

ObjectiveThe authors explored the current practice of fellowship training in cardiothoracic and vascular anesthesia and surveyed the acceptability of potential solutions to mitigate the interrupted fellowship training during the severe acute respiratory syndrome coronavirus disease 2019 (COVID-19) pandemic.DesignA prospective electronic questionnaire-based survey.SettingThe survey was initiated by the Education Committee of the European Association of Cardiothoracic Anesthesiology and Intensive Care (EACTAIC).ParticipantsThe study comprised EACTAIC fellows, EACTAIC, and non-EACTAIC subscribers to the EACTAIC newsletter and EACTAIC followers on different social media platforms.InterventionsAfter obtaining the consent of participants, the authors assessed the perioperative management of COVID-19 patients, infrastructural aspects of the workplace, local routines for preoperative testing, the perceived availability of personal protective equipment (PPE), and the impact of COVID-19 on fellowship training. In addition, participants rated suggested solutions by the investigators to cope with the interruption of fellowship training, using a traffic light signal scale.Measurements and Main ResultsThe authors collected 193 responses from 54 countries. Of the respondents, 82.4% reported cancelling or postponing elective cases during the first wave, 89.7% had provided care for COVID-19 patients, 75.1% reported staff in their center being reassigned to work in the intensive care unit (ICU), and 45% perceived a shortage of PPE at their centers. Most respondents reported the termination of local educational activities (79.6%) and fellowship assessments (51.5%) because of the pandemic (although 84% of them reported having time to participate in online teaching), and 83% reported a definitive psychological impact. More than 90% of the respondents chose green and/or yellow traffic lights to rate the importance of the suggested solutions to cope with the interrupted fellowship training during the pandemic.ConclusionsThe COVID-19 pandemic led to the cancellation of elective cases, the deployment of anesthesiologists to ICUs, the involvement of anesthesiologists in perioperative care for COVID-19 patients, and the interruption of educational activities and trainees’ assessments. There is some consensus on the suggested solutions for mitigation of the interruption in fellowship training.  相似文献

IntroductionThe COVID-19 pandemic has led to a large body of literature regarding the impact of COVID-19 on orthopaedic care and practice. This rapid review aims to synthesize this published literature to give the orthopaedic fraternity an overview about the best practices that need to be followed during this period.MethodologyA rapid review was conducted following the preferred reporting items for systematic reviews and meta-analyses (PRISMA) statement for rapid reviews on the impact of COVID-19 on orthopaedic care and practice. A Pubmed search was done to identify all literature related to the impact of COVID-19 on orthopaedic care and practice, published between December 2019 and October 2020 using a predefined search strategy. The final review included 375 peer-reviewed articles addressing the objectives.ResultsThe majority of articles were expert opinions ( 37.1%) and narrative reviews (13.1%). There were 17.3% retrospective studies and 2.1% prospective studies with only one randomized control trial and ten systematic reviews.  83.8% of articles had levels of evidence IV and V, 79.5% of the articles were published in core-orthopaedic journals. Maximum publications were from the United States of America (31.7%), followed by India (11.5%). European countries together contributed to  32.0% of all publications.ConclusionCOVID-19 has had a significant impact on all aspects of orthopaedic care and practice. The pandemic has affected outpatient clinics, emergency and elective surgery, rehabilitation, resident training, personnel management, use of personal protective equipment, telemedicine and all sub-specialities of orthopaedics. Orthopaedic practice will require the incorporation of new technologies, restructuring of health systems and reorganizing of training programs for optimal patient care. BackgroundIn March 2020 NHS England issued guidelines recognizing the elective component of cancer surgeries may be ‘curtailed’, due to staffing and supply shortages during the COVID-19 pandemic. However, it suggested, ‘local solutions’ should be sought in order to protect the delivery of cancer services.We aimed to compare surgeons’ practice for the provision of colorectal (CR) cancer surgery across the United Kingdom (UK), against updated Joint Royal Colleges & ACPGBI guidelines and highlight differences in practice, if any.MethodAn online survey was conducted. It examined surgical practice across the UK against current protocols for CR cancer surgeries, during the COVID-19 pandemic.Results29 individual responses were received from 23 NHS Trusts across the UK. 23/29 (79%) surgeons ceased or experienced delays in their CR cancer surgeries during the pandemic, with 3/29 (10%) yet to reintroduce these services. 19/26 (73%) surgeons instructed their patients to self-isolate prior to surgery, of which 5/19 (26%) correctly enforced a duration of 14 days. 10/19 (53%) participants adhered to guidelines of performing a CT chest within 24 h of surgery. 10/26 (38%) participants believe their patients are experiencing longer hospital admissions in the COVID-19 setting.ConclusionThis snap shot survey highlights the dramatic variations in CR cancer surgery practice within the UK and inconsistent adherence to protocols. Guidelines will no doubt change as our knowledge of COVID-19 increases both nationally and internationally. It is essential CR surgeons keep up to date with changes in guidance, so uniformity in practice can be maintained.  相似文献

The World Health Organisation(WHO) declared coronavirus disease 2019(COVID-19) a pandemic on March 11, 2020. COVID-19 is not the first infectious disease to affect Trinidad and Tobago. The country has faced outbreaks of both Chikungunya and Zika virus in 2014 and 2016 respectively. The viral pandemic is predicted to have a significant impact upon all countries, but the healthcare services in a developing country are especially vulnerable. The Government of Trinidad and Tobago swiftly established a parallel healthcare system to isolate and treat suspected and confirmed cases of COVID-19. Strick ‘lockdown' orders, office closures, social distancing and face mask usage recommendation were implemented following advice from the WHO. This approach has seen Trinidad and Tobago emerge from the second wave of infections, with the most recent Oxford COVID-19 Government Response Tracker report indicating a favourable risk of openness index for the country. The effects of the pandemic on the orthopaedic services in the public and private healthcare systems show significant differences. Constrained by shortages in personal protective equipment and inadequate testing facilities, the public system moved into emergency mode prioritizing the care of urgent and critical cases. Private healthcare driven more by economic considerations, quickly instituted widespread safety measures to ensure that the clinics remained open and elective surgery was not interrupted. Orthopaedic teaching at The University of the West Indies was quickly migrated to an online platform to facilitate both medical students and residents. The Caribbean Association of Orthopedic Surgeons through its frequent virtual meetings provided a forum for continuing education and social interaction amongst colleagues. The pandemic has disrupted our daily routines leading to unparalleled changes to our lives and livelihoods. Many of these changes will remain long after the pandemic is over, permanently transforming the practice of orthopaedics.  相似文献

PurposeCOVID-19 pandemic has created havoc all over the globe and spared no one regardless of status, gender, location and ethnicity. There were questions raised if trauma and orthopaedic (T&O) procedures actually generated aerosols? The need for a review of literature highlighting the nature and impact of aerosol generation within T&O surgery was noted.MethodsA comprehensive online search was performed for all published articles in the English language, evaluating AGPs in T&O surgery and the relevant personal protection equipment used.ResultsThe search strategy populated 43 studies. Six studies were identified as duplicates. The shortlisted 37 studies were screened and nine studies were included in the review. An additional four studies were included from the bibliography review.ConclusionMost orthopaedic procedures are high-risk aerosol generating procedures (AGPs). Conventional surgical masks do not offer protection against high-risk AGPs. In the current era of COVID-19 pandemic, there is a significant risk to the transmission of infection to the theatre staff. For protection against airborne transmission, appropriate masks should be used. These need proper fitting and sizing to ensure full protection when used.  相似文献

Like many areas of medicine, vascular surgery has been transformed by the COVID-19 (coronavirus disease 2019) pandemic. Public health precautions to minimize disease transmission have led to reduced attendance at hospitals and clinics in elective and emergency settings; fewer face-to-face and hands-on clinical interactions; and increased reliance on telemedicine, virtual attendance, investigations, and digital therapeutics. However, a “silver lining” to the COVID-19 pandemic may be the mainstream acceptance and acceleration of telemedicine, remote monitoring, digital health technology, and three-dimensional technologies, such as three-dimensional printing and virtual reality, by connecting health care providers to patients in a safe, reliable, and timely manner, and supplanting face-to-face surgical simulation and training. This review explores the impact of these changes in the delivery of vascular surgical care.  相似文献

The COVID-19 pandemic has had a huge impact on society, healthcare in general and also on training in surgery. Cancellation of elective procedures, redeployment and establishment of green sites have combined with other factors to create significant gaps in training experience in operative and all other areas of surgery. There are nearly a million cases which have been lost to training since March 2020 and recovery means that tens of thousands of extra training cases have to be performed every month to recover that experience. There are pressures to address huge waiting list backlogs which may squeeze out time for training unless training is considered at the heart of any recovery plan. #NoTrainingTodayNoSurgeonsTomorrow. New, no blame, COVID ARCP outcomes have helped recognize the impact of the pandemic on progression and significant trainee and trainer organizations are united in raising the profile of the training crisis and offering a suite of suggestions on how to speed recovery. Disruption caused by the pandemic has allowed existing simulation and conferencing platforms to finally be widely accepted and the importance of the wider surgical team in supporting surgical training to be realized. New, outcomes-based curricula, with better feedback at their centre, will speed recovery of training trajectories. We should embrace the opportunity for change to help short and medium term recovery and improve the delivery of surgical training into the future.  相似文献
